In today’s tech-driven world, monitors play a vital role in work, gaming, and entertainment. With the increasing prevalence of multi-device setups, the demand for monitors equipped with multiple HDMI ports has surged. While an HDMI splitter can expand your port options, it often introduces input lag—a critical concern for gamers and multitaskers alike. The solution? Monitors that come equipped with three HDMI ports, offering seamless connectivity for PCs, gaming consoles, and media devices without the hassle of constant cable swapping.

When choosing a monitor with three HDMI ports, key factors like screen resolution, refresh rate, and size should guide your decision. High-resolution screens deliver stunning visuals, while fast refresh rates ensure smooth, lag-free performance—crucial for gamers and professionals. A well-sized monitor should also complement your workspace and suit your specific needs.

Setting up the Sceptre 4K IPS 27″ monitor was a breeze. Right away, we noticed its stunning visual display. The 4K resolution provides sharp and vibrant images which are great for editing photos or even light gaming.

With 99% sRGB coverage, colors look intense and lifelike, enhancing our creative tasks.

The monitor offers three HDMI ports, making it easy to connect different devices. We found this feature particularly useful when switching between a laptop and a gaming console. However, using HDMI 2 and 3, refresh rates drop, which might not be ideal for serious gaming.

The built-in speakers are a practical addition, especially if space is tight. While the sound isn’t booming, it’s adequate for watching videos or meetings. There’s also a VESA mounting option for those who prefer an uncluttered desk setup, which we really appreciated for flexibility in our workspace.

The Sceptre 35″ UltraWide Curved Monitor makes a strong visual impression. Its 3440 x 1440 resolution ensures crisp details and vibrant colors, ideal for gaming and multitasking.

The curvature wraps around your field of view, making your gaming sessions more immersive and reducing eye strain over long hours.

With a high refresh rate of 120Hz, we found fast-paced action scenes smooth and free from motion blur. This monitor features AMD FreeSync Premium, which helps eliminate screen tearing, providing fluid gameplay. Its HDR400 support enhances brightness, making scenes pop without exaggerating colors.

On the downside, the lack of built-in speakers can be inconvenient. Anyone relying solely on the monitor for audio will need external speakers. Its large size demands clearance on a desk, so it might not be suitable for cramped spaces. Buying Guide


When looking for a monitor with three HDMI ports, there are a few key points to think about.

First, screen size matters. Choose a size that fits your space and needs. A larger screen might be best for gaming or detailed work.

Consider the resolution. Higher resolutions, like 4K, offer sharper images. This can be crucial for graphic design or enjoying high-quality videos.

Next, refresh rate is important. A higher refresh rate like 144Hz means smoother visuals. This makes a difference in gaming or watching fast-paced content.

Monitor type can affect performance. An IPS panel is great for vibrant colors, while a VA panel is better for deeper blacks.

Now, let’s talk about connectivity. It’s essential to ensure easy connection to all your devices. Look for monitors with multiple HDMI ports and additional options like USB-C or DisplayPort.

Check out the adjustability features too. Monitors with adjustable stands allow for better ergonomics, which helps in creating a comfortable setup.

Budget is always a consideration. Balance your needs with costs. Sometimes spending a bit more for better features is worthwhile.

Don’t forget about built-in features. Some monitors come with speakers, while others have adjustable blue light settings to reduce eye strain.

Lastly, brand reputation can be a guide, too. Brands with good customer support and reliability might offer more peace of mind.
